Maharashtra’s Skill Development Minister Mangal Prabhat Lodha has written to Food and Civil Supplies Minister Chhagan Bhujbal requesting support in supplying five gas cylinders each to 16 Jain temples in his Malabar Hill constituency. The demand has been made in view of the Jain religious observance of Oli (Ayambil), which takes place once during the Chaitra month and holds special importance for the community.

During this festival, temples prepare a traditional drink called ambil and distribute it among devotees as part of the rituals. As the preparation is carried out on a large scale across multiple temples, each temple requires five gas cylinders to meet the demand. Hence, the minister has sought assistance to ensure that the necessary resources are made available for the smooth conduct of the religious event.

The letter has triggered a controversy, with some raising questions over alleged favoritism. Responding to the criticism, Mangal Prabhat Lodha stated that he has not shown any preferential treatment to a particular community. He added that he has supported various events in his constituency, including Ram Navami and Sai Baba bhandaras, and will continue to do so, emphasizing that addressing local issues is his duty as an elected representative.
